drm/msm/dpu: allow initialization of encoder locks during encoder init
[ Upstream commit 2e7ec6b5297157efabb50e5f82adc628cf90296c ] In the current implementation, mutex initialization for encoder mutex locks are done during encoder setup. This can lead to scenarios where the lock is used before it is initialized. Move mutex_init to dpu_encoder_init to avoid this.
